Mixed Reality

Mixture of virtual environment and real environment

To get augmented information which cannot be got in only one environment

Augmented Reality Real space is augmented by virtual infor.

Augmented Virtuality Virtual space is augmented by real infor.

Information-oriented real space

experiment space for barrier free in Univ. of Tokyo

1300 active RFID Tags are embedded in floor of 1700 m2, in pitch of 1.2m

Each tag has own ID and sends information every 0.2 second

User with wearable computer and antenna for RFID tag can be detected in real time. The resolution is less than 1m. Hot spot is set every 5m Some hot spots have network camera and record

and analyze spatiotemporal information in real time

Information-oriented real space

a plan of area-exhibition in the 2005 World Exposition

A plan of exhibition system which doesn’t use “building”

The real space (natural space) is used for exhibition space for ecology

User can access information by using wearable computer and HMD.

It couldn’t be realized due to the cost of devices, quality of information and the sense of incompatibility about “wearing anything”
